some words in arabic
some arabs use مش and عش in their conversation what it means? second question is how fusha is different from the local version of arabic?

مش equal NO in slang words.
Fusha is the mother language but each country has it's own slangs like بالزاف meaning alot but we don't use these word in egypt cause it'snot our culture .

مش = This word means ..(Not so ) or (not ) in the Arab-Egyptian
But not used in classical Arabic
عش = Nest
